I could use some ideas/suggestions to round out my next character's backstory. I'm building a Fighter, Child of Acavna and Amaznen (Spellcaster) Archetype.

I saw on Pathfinder Wiki the image of Acavna and noticed she used a spear and focuses on defensive battle. Amaznen focuses on invention and magic. Putting these together, I've built a reach fighter, using a long spear, who also has craft magic weapons/armor, and maxes Spellcraft. The archetype makes using self-enlarge person very easy and viable.

My problem is developing an explanation for following these long-dead gods? Or why this character would do this? I'm drawing a blank and could use some creativity. I thought at first maybe a super inquisitive magic blacksmith - but it just wasn't clicking.

Anyone have any roleplay/backstory thoughts or suggestions to justify this niche archetype?

The CAA is proficient with simple 2H weapons, so a longspear works. Though using a simple weapon makes the comparison with say a crusader cleric kind of embarrassing.

Anyway, pushing assault is a feat you may want some time given the focus on reach tactics.

Background-wise using a longspear suggests that you started in some sort of militia or levy, or if that's actually a boarding pike maybe as a sailor. Perhaps you picked up some spellbook or similar on the battlefield (whether from a dead ally or a fallen enemy) and slowly taught yourself a little magic and the prayers from that book. Or maybe it was in a lost cache that you discovered, or perhaps you were on the wrong end of a losing battle and nursed back to health by someone who followed the old gods.
